The casting was all wrong for starters, no doubt about that. If I recall correctly wasn't Jamie Foxx a bit of an arse during the movie as well? That didn't help matters either.

There was no chemistry between Colin and Jamie at all, was obvious just 2 dudes standing there doin what they're told. Hell, the "brocode" between Tubbs and Crockett was just gone, poof. Dunno what happened. Then Mann tried to take Vice's success of capitalizing on the scenery and setting, music etc. and push it forward to modern day or 2006 at the time and it just didn't, work. You can't just throw them into a club with some bad rap music and try to recreate the classic scenes of clubs in the original show, it doesn't work. Then Castillo, apart from him.....changing, looks let's say, had no prominent role in the movie like he did in the show, Edward Olmos brought sharp wit and special twist to the character that simply couldn't be replicated by anyone else and for some reason he was like, some government puppet or something, dont remember too well. 

 

I don't think I need to write an essay on this movie, we all know the enormous flaws it has and it doesn't hold half a candle to it's original counterpart and that's about it. Mann tried to apply his success of Heat as well to the movie, doesn't work and it didn't work. Open and shut case of a poorly made movie/remake whatever you wanna call it.

You get the feeling that the film is what Mann originally wanted the show to be before everyone else got their say.

You know if Mann had his way every episode would've been as deadly serious as Smuggler's Blues. Crockett would be this brooding figure with zero sense of humor, Everything played straight. etc

I think I read that even Don Johnson was like "we need some humor Michael, we can't be serious all the time." (paraphrasing).
